Golfers from Rosemary Clarke Middle School dominated the Sharkis' invitational tournament played May 8 at the Lakeview Executive course.

The results:

A Flight Boys -- RCMS 145 (Dorian Patel 34, Sam Tietjen 39, Jeremy Lindemann 44, Ryan Hammar 34, Kyle Steib 38). Hughes 154, Faith Lutheran 158, EKA 181.

B Flight Boys -- RCMS 174 (Shea Duerler 47, Josh Little 42, Zack Harris 43, Eric Arnold 42, Tristan Berry 53), Faith Lutheran 196, EKA 234.

A Flight Girls -- Faith Lutheran 163, RCMS 165, Hughes 195. Shark scores: Tori Peers 40, Zoe Bertz 43, Whitney Roderick 40, Emilynne Biggs 42.

B Flight Girls -- RCMS 234 (Jasmine Hunt 56, Brianna Wangler 60, Camille Duvall 48, Amy Gilpin 60.

Closest to the pin winners were Zoe Bertz, Whitney Roderick and Kevin Mathews. Long drive wins went to Ryan Hammar, Ricardo Aker and Annie Freeman.

More than 50 golfers participated in the tournament.
